Safety First Crossword

Questions

Across

1. Chemicals that can harm a person's health causing illness, injury or disease.
3. Any machinery, equipment or tools used at work.
6. Keeping people safe and healthy at their place of work by preventing accidents.
9. A person from a union given legal power to enter a workplace on OHS issues.
14. The sharing of information and exchange of views on OHS matters between managers.
15. The premises of the employer and any place where an employee carries out work.

Down

2. The responsibility of the employer to look after the health and safety of people.
4. The process of managing risks that different hazards may represent in the workplace.
5. A person who carries out work for the employer.
7. Instruction given to employees so they can carry out their work safely.
8. Equipment used by workers to protect them from hazards in the workplace.
10. Anything that might cause harm to a person.
11. The probability that harm might come to a person.
12. The NSW Government organisation responsible for OHS law.
13. The organisation or individual who employs people to carry out work for them.
